This course is designed to familiarize the students with the principles and practices in marketing of goods and services. It is divided into five parts, namely: marketing and the Filipino consumer, products, price and the factors affecting price, place, and promotion of goods and services.

This course deals with the fundamentals of business organization and management. The theories and principles of organization and management, as well as their application in business and industry are thoroughly discussed. The functions of management (planning, organizing, staffing, directing, and controlling) and the different forms of business ownership with their strengths and weaknesses form part of the course coverage. The course covers the benefits derived from entrepreneurship and importance of social responsibility as another goal of business.
